Web22 feb. 2024 · You have two choices when resetting your computer: keep or lose your data. Your documents, images, and other content will be secure if you maintain your data. All the apps you downloaded from the Microsoft Store will be lost. Most settings will be the same (some will be changed). Web6 mrt. 2016 · Press Windows logo + X keys on the keyboard and select Device Manager from the context menu. Expand Display adapters and locate the graphics card driver in the window. Right click on the graphics card driver and select Update software from the context menu. Follow the on-screen instructions and wait for the update to complete. Web27 jan. 2024 · Turn off the computer. Insert a Windows 10 install USB. Boot from the USB a. To access the boot menu, boot into BIOS by mashing f2 or delete immediately after pushing the power button. b. Press the key for the boot menu, usually f8 c. Select the USB drive. On the first Windows install screen, select next.
